1. The inorganic carrier material for the stabilization of iodine-containing compounds comprising at least one adsorption or covalently bound heterocyclic 3-membered soedinenie.2. An inorganic carrier material according to claim 1, characterized in that the three-membered heterocyclic compound is an epoxide or aziridine, especially aziridin.3. An inorganic carrier material according to claim 1, characterized in that the inorganic carrier material is silicic acid, in particular pyrogenic silicic acid, kieselguhr, porosily, klatrasily, dealuminated zeolites, aluminosilicates, zeolites, natural or synthetic tectosilicates, natural silicates, mica or pyrogenic oxides metallov.4.
